Using the Wizards to Design your Application
Click the Admin button and use the Wizards (described below) to quickly establish the 
necessary parameters for your application:
Tip!
Wizard 
Parameters / Options
Description
Installation Wizard
Sets all of the parameters 
required for securely 
viewing images directly in a 
browser.
    Users
Define or edit the Administrator password (the Administrator user name is 
permanently set to root, and the default password is set to pass), or define, 
add and delete user names and passwords.
    TCP/IP 
Specify the IP address for your AXIS 2130/2130R. If you intend to use DNS 
names, specify the Domain Name and the IP addresses for the primary and 
secondary DNS servers. You may also optionally specify a Host Name for 
the AXIS 2130/2130R. There are also options for restricting the network 
bandwidth usage, for selecting the appropriate media and for changing 
the HTTP port number.
    Date and Time
Synchronize the internal clock of the AXIS 2130/2130R. This can be done 
manually or automatically, from an NTP server or your computer clock. 
There is also an option that automatically adjusts the time for daylight 
saving.
    Image Settings
Display the date and time and your own text in the image. Select 
monochrome or color images, and set the resolution and compression for 
the images. Remember: the higher the quality of the images - the greater 
the file sizes and the network bandwidth requirements.
Application Wizard
Use this wizard to develop 
applications for:
transmitting images to 
a remote server on your 
network
sending e-mails with 
embedded images or 
links to recorded video 
streams, and/or devel-
oping alarm or 
time-based image 
applications
 Upload
    
Define how and when your images will be transmitted, by choosing to 
either:
upload images continuously, or
upload images only when an alarm event occurs.
 Alarms, buffers,
and destination
Depending upon the choice of application made above, continue with the 
wizard to define:
digital input alarm conditioning
pre- and post-alarm buffer settings 
the network protocol to use for upload
the e-mail recipient, subject and own text
FTP path name and security settings (if used)
Refer to the appropriate settings page for full details on each of the above 
parameters.
Having used the Wizards for initially configuring your application, refer to the on-line Help and use the 
Administration Tools for refining the application to meet your specific requirements.
